Ignition Repair

The ignition system is the bridge that connects your car battery to its starter, making sure that by turning the key, your engine will roar to life. It's a complicated piece of machinery, and a problem with one element can easily cause you to be in a bind. It is important to pay attention to warning signs like an unresponsive key or a malfunctioning car ignition and call an experienced locksmith.

The first sign you need to look for is a dead ignition switch. It will show up as your car slows down when you are driving. This is usually because it isn't receiving enough power. This is a dangerous situation. You should stop immediately and seek roadside assistance. Your vehicle will need to restarted to continue moving.

A professional locksmith will be able to pinpoint the source of the issue with your ignition switch. In some cases it is possible that a simple key cut or duplicated will be sufficient to resolve the issue, however in other cases the ignition cylinder could need to be replaced altogether. This is a hefty job that requires the removal of the steering column to gain access to the ignition cylinder lock mechanism. During this process, the locksmith will replace any damaged parts and make sure that the cylinder lock for the ignition is operating properly prior to rebuilding it and testing it out.

Rekeying

Rekeying is a process that can be done by a locksmith near you to alter the lock to work with a new key. The original key will not fit in the lock anymore because the internal components, such as springs and pins, are replaced with different ones that can accommodate the new key. It's less expensive than buying the cylinder of a new lock, because you don't need to purchase all the parts.

This is a great solution for people who have recently moved into a new house or office and want to make sure that all locks can be opened using the same key.
